Jominy End Quench Apparatus
The Jominy End Quench Apparatus is a precision testing instrument used to determine the hardenability of steel by evaluating its response to controlled quenching. Designed in accordance with international testing standards, it provides accurate and repeatable results for heat treatment analysis and material quality assessment. The apparatus ensures uniform water flow and controlled cooling conditions, allowing manufacturers to compare the hardening characteristics of different steel grades.
Widely used in metallurgical laboratories, steel plants, research institutions, engineering colleges, and quality control departments, the Jominy End Quench Apparatus supports material development, process optimization, heat treatment validation, and compliance with industry standards.
| Specification | Details |
|---|---|
| Testing Standards | Designed in accordance with IS: 3848-1981 & ASTM A255. |
| Water Circulation System | Motorized water circulation through a ½ HP water pump with storage tank and test tank. |
| Standard Test Specimen Size | Length: 100 ± 0.5 mm, Diameter: 25 ± 0.5 mm. |
| Free Water Jet Height | 65 ± 10 mm (without test specimen in position). |
| Nozzle to Specimen Distance | 12.5 ± 0.5 mm (approx.) from the nozzle tip to the bottom of the test specimen. |
| Water Supply System | Inside vertical water supply pipe for maintaining a uniform water flow. |
| Standard Accessories | Includes nozzle, specimen holders, and pipes for maintaining the specified water head. |
| Power Supply | 230V AC, Single Phase, 50 Hz. |

Frequently Asked Questions
What is a Jominy End Quench Apparatus?
The Jominy End Quench Apparatus is a laboratory instrument used to determine the hardenability of steel by measuring its hardness after a controlled end-quenching process.
Which testing standards does the apparatus comply with?
The apparatus is designed in accordance with IS: 3848-1981 and ASTM A255, ensuring accurate and standardized hardenability testing.
Which industries use the Jominy End Quench Apparatus?
It is widely used in steel plants, heat treatment facilities, automotive industries, aerospace manufacturing, metallurgical laboratories, research centers, and educational institutions.
Why is the Jominy End Quench Test important?
The test helps determine the hardenability of steel, allowing manufacturers to optimize heat treatment processes, select suitable materials, and ensure consistent mechanical properties.
What are the standard test specimen dimensions?
The standard specimen dimensions are 100 ± 0.5 mm in length and 25 ± 0.5 mm in diameter, as specified by IS and ASTM standards.
